Ground Problem????????

With the headlights on, the A/C on, after about 15 minutes of driving the volt gauge reads low (8 volts) and the turn signal lights flash really slowwwwwwww almost stop flashing. Turn everything off and the gauge comes back and the turn signals flash good. Ive checked the battery voltage with meter at the battery and the battery is good (12 plus volts) when parked. When running, and in the low volt condition the battery still shows good. Any ideas, sound like ground to me, but I cannot find any probs. Maybe the A/C compressor is going bad....thoughts?...........

DId you test it parked with everything cranked on? AC, stereo, lights, etc... It doesn't sound like a ground, it sounds like your alternator is going out. It can keep up under little to no load but with heavy load it's not able to handle it. I'm no expert so I would get a second opinion but my money is on the alternator.

If its getting low enough to slow down the TS's its not charging. If you turn off the accessories and check it with a meter and its only 12 or so volts its too LOW. It should kick out 13-15 volts. Don't forget drivebelt tension cables etc.
